British American Tobacco Fiscal Year Profit Rises - Quick Facts
(RTTNews) - British American Tobacco PLC (BATS.L, BTI) reported profit before tax of 5.8 billion pounds for the year ended 31 December 2015, compared to 4.8 billion pounds, previous year. Profit to owners of the parent increased to 4.3 billion pounds from 3.1 billion pounds. Earnings per share was 230.3 pence compared to 166.6 pence.
Adjusted Group profit from operations increased by 4.0% at constant rates of exchange. Adjusted Group profit from operations was down by 7.6% at current rates. Adjusted earnings per share, at constant translation rates of exchange, were up by 10.1% at 229.1 pence, despite the transactional headwinds from foreign exchange. At current rates, adjusted earnings per share were up 0.1% at 208.4 pence.
Reported revenue was down 6.2% to 13.1 billion pounds from 14.0 billion pounds, prior year. Group revenue was up by 5.4% at constant rates of exchange. Group cigarette volume fell by 0.5% to 663 billion, an organic decline of 0.8% excluding the acquisition of TDR in Croatia. Total tobacco volume was 0.8% lower than the previous year.
The Board of British American Tobacco has recommended a final dividend of 104.6 pence, to be paid on 5 May 2016. This will take the 2015 total dividend to 154.0 pence per share, an increase of 4%.
